A Transparent Cache-Based Mechanism for Mobile Ad Hoc Networks

Mobile ad hoc networks (MANETs) enable all mobile nodes to communicate each other without base stations or access points, and the transfer of data packets is completed through the relay among all mobile nodes. However, a MANET is a self-organizing and adaptive wireless network formed by the dynamic gathering of mobile nodes, and the topology of a MANET frequently changes. To cope with the intrinsic properties of MANETs, a transparent cache-based mechanism is proposed in this paper. With the aid of the mechanism, the repetition of data and data path occurring in a MANET could be cached in some special mobile nodes. Routes and time span to access data are therefore shortened, and the data reusable rate is enhanced to reduce the use of bandwidth and the power consumption of battery.
